The Bekaa Massacre: Zionist "Destruction Doctrine" Targets Lebanon's Sovereign Lifelines

The Bekaa Massacre: Zionist "Destruction Doctrine" Targets Lebanon's Sovereign Lifelines

The News:

In a brutal escalation, Israeli airstrikes targeted a residential building in Rayak, Bekaa Valley, late Friday, February 20, 2026, killing 10 people and wounding over 30. Verified victims include Hezbollah commander Hussein Mohammad Yaghi (son of the late founder Mohammad Yaghi), Ali al-Moussawi, and Mohammed al-Moussawi, alongside civilian casualties including Syrian and Ethiopian nationals. This followed an earlier strike on the "Hittin" neighborhood in the Ain al-Hilweh refugee camp in Sidon, killing two others. The attacks occur as Lebanon advances plans to open the Qlayaat Airport (Rene Mouawad) by Summer 2026 to ease the strategic chokehold on Beirut.
